About the Role

We are looking for a Construction Project Manager (CPM) to serve as the operational and financial lead for our mission-critical data center developments. You will direct cross-functional teams, manage prime contractors, oversee the CAPEX budget, and drive project timelines to deliver high-reliability greenfield builds and active site expansions safely, on time, and within budget.

What you'll do:

Project Execution and Schedule Management
  • End-to-End Ownership: Direct all project phases from initial planning and site preparation through mechanical/electrical installation, commissioning support, and final site handover.
  • Master Schedule: Develop, maintain, and enforce integrated master project schedules , identifying critical paths and proactively mitigating delays.
  • Site Coordination: Collaborate daily with the site Managers, design engineers, and general contractors to ensure field execution aligns with design intent and production milestones.


Financial & CAPEX Control
  • Budget Accountability: Own the project CAPEX budget, tracking real-time commitments, forecasting final costs, and coordination with the Procurement & Supply Chain team.
  • Change Management: Review, negotiate, and process all contractor Change Orders, ensuring strict adherence to scope and cost justification before authorization.


Stakeholder Management
  • Equipment Supply Chain: Planning and tracking the delivery, staging, and installation of long-lead critical infrastructure equipment (e.g., chillers, generators, UPS systems, switchgear).
  • Cross-Functional Liaison: Serve as the primary project point-of-contact for internal stakeholders (Finance, Operations, Security, Leadership) and external entities (local utilities, permitting authorities, municipal inspectors).


Quality, Safety, and Risk Management
  • Risk Mitigation: Maintain a project risk register, identifying potential cost, schedule, or safety risks and implementing proactive mitigation plans.
  • Compliance: Ensure all construction activities conform to corporate safety standards, local building codes, environmental regulations, and data center Basis of Design (BOD) specs.
